Heads of department: the dispute with Renwick Applied over the Solvane patent continues. Mediation scheduled mid-quarter; legal reserves increased accordingly. Product roadmap unaffected except the Calder module, which pauses pending outcome. Do not reference the dispute in customer communications. Engineering to document workarounds; commercial to hold affected renewals at current terms. Budget impact estimated and ringfenced. Our settlement position and fallback plan are set out in the note below.

management briefing: Only 33 of the 205 pilot accounts renewed Kasath, so a churn review is set for October 17. Weniusek Logistics is in early talks to buy Holethax Freight for about $345.6 million.

Action item from the Driftwell calendar sync incident. Recurring events edited in Plannerly while offline collided with server-side updates, producing duplicate entries for roughly 300 tenants. Support should expect residual duplicates through end of week; the dedupe job runs nightly. We are tightening the conflict-resolution window and retry backoff so this class of collision resolves automatically. The adjusted sync constants are listed below.

tuning table, kawep-tawif:
CAPS = {
    "olidor": 80,
    "belion": 7,
    "quenys": 225,
    "druox": 839,
    "fraath": 482,
}

# Break-Glass: CompactKite Log Compaction

Hey reviewer — if compaction on the Ferrow message queue wedges and on-call can't reach the admin plane, break-glass applies. Grab the emergency operator role, pause compaction on the stuck partition, and file an incident note within an hour. Unsealing the emergency credential bundle requires the recovery passphrase shown directly below.

unlock words, kajog-bahif: wendor-praael-ralys-julvan-kasath-kelys-wenmir-wenius-julax